California Labor Code

§ 922

LAB § 922Div. 2 · Part 3 · Ch. 1
Any person or agent or officer thereof who coerces or compels any person to enter into an agreement, written or verbal, not to join or become a member of any labor organization, as a condition of securing employment or continuing in the employment of any such person is guilty of a misdemeanor.

Legislative history

Enacted by Stats. 1937, Ch. 90.
